The ADX Smoothed Indicator for MT5 is a momentum oscillator that helps traders identify the strength and direction of a trend. Similar to the traditional Average Directional Index (ADX), this version smooths out the signal line to reduce noise and provide clearer trading opportunities. By plotting three lines — ADX, Di+, and Di- — the indicator highlights bullish and bearish crossovers that can be used to enter or exit trades.

How It Works
- ADX Line: Measures overall Trend Strength.
- Di+ Line: Represents bullish momentum.
- Di- Line: Represents bearish momentum.
- Crossover Signals: A crossover between Di+ and Di- indicates potential buy or sell opportunities.
- Oscillator Range: Fluctuates between 0 and 100, allowing traders to spot overbought and oversold levels.
Trading Signals
- Buy Signal: Di+ crosses above Di- → enter long positions.
- Sell Signal: Di- crosses above Di+ → enter short positions.
- Confirmation: Combine with moving averages or other indicators for stronger signals.

Best Practices
- Apply the indicator across multiple timeframes for broader analysis.
- Use in trending markets to maximize efficiency.
- Combine with Price Action strategies for confirmation.
- Manage risk with stop-loss and take-profit levels around recent swing highs/lows.
